Output 82455923103537372e08a94eeb0fcc50694fb6695f772c73be6e5ca52c680c0a:39

value
5890000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681ab3925dd0facd434744441adad6c25522a15e OP_EQUAL
address
3BBUBk5WR7YjtTu8H6ACLhajWkJZHspg9T
transaction
82455923103537372e08a94eeb0fcc50694fb6695f772c73be6e5ca52c680c0a
spent
true